#c35620 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c35620 is composed of 76.5% red, 33.7%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.9% magenta, 83.6%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 19.9 degrees, a saturation of 71.8% and a lightness of 44.5%. #c35620 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ffac40 with #870000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#c35620 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c35620 has RGB values of R:195, G:86,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.84,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12801568.

Shades and Tints of #c35620
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0402 is the darkest color, while #fefaf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c35620
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#74716f is the less saturated color, while #dd4d06 is the most saturated one.
